How does a Revit API Python developer typically collaborate with architects and BIM managers in a project setting?

A Revit API Python developer works closely with architects and BIM managers to automate repetitive tasks, customize workflows, and enhance design processes within Revit. Collaboration often involves gathering requirements from design teams, developing scripts or plugins to address specific project needs, and providing technical support to ensure smooth implementation. Regular meetings and feedback sessions are common, allowing developers to refine their solutions based on user input and evolving project goals. This partnership helps streamline project delivery and improves overall efficiency for the design team.

What is Revit API Python?

Revit API Python refers to using the Autodesk Revit Application Programming Interface (API) with the Python programming language to automate tasks, customize workflows, and extend the functionality of Revit software. While the official Revit API is written in .NET languages such as C#, developers commonly use Python through tools like RevitPythonShell, pyRevit, or Dynamo. These tools enable architects, engineers, and BIM specialists to write Python scripts that interact with Revit models, making repetitive tasks more efficient and opening up advanced possibilities for design automation.

What is the difference between Revit Api Python vs Revit API Developer?

AspectRevit Api PythonRevit API Developer
Required CredentialsKnowledge of Python, Revit API basicsProficiency in C#, .NET, Revit API
Work EnvironmentDesign automation, scripting within RevitDeveloping plugins, custom tools for Revit
Industry UsageArchitecture, MEP, structural design automationCustom Revit tool development, BIM workflows
Search & Comparison IntentLearning scripting, automation tasksBuilding custom Revit solutions

Revit Api Python specialists focus on automating Revit tasks using Python scripts, ideal for quick customization and data extraction. Revit API Developers typically develop complex plugins using C# and .NET, suited for extensive Revit software enhancements. Both roles are essential in BIM workflows but differ in programming language expertise and project scope.
